Abstract
The utility model relates to a fire stew pot stove field, provide a burning furnace is fired in modified anticorrosion, including furnace, the furnace lower part is equipped with furnace slag chamber, be equipped with coal mouth, exhaust port on the oven on furnace upper portion, the oven outside of five faces of furnace is covered by the one deck insulating layer, the insulating layer outside is equipped with the heat preservation, the heat preservation is built as the adhesive with the mortar that high temperature resistant mud, cement, river sand mixture formed by the cement hollow brick, the heat preservation outside is equipped with anti -corrosion coating, be equipped with a grate between furnace and the furnace slag chamber, the furnace slag chamber left side is equipped with the air intake, and its right side is equipped with row cinder notch. The utility model discloses can prevent effectively that aggressive fume corrodes during the oven is by the air, basically the phenomenon that the furnace body is corroded can not appear, simultaneously, improve the heat preservation effect of furnace body, reduce scattering and disappearing of heat energy to reduce the consumption of burning coal, reduced manufacturing cost.

Specific embodiment
Below by embodiment, and combine accompanying drawing, the technical solution of the utility model is further described.
A kind of modification anticorrosion combustion furnace, including burner hearth 11, burner hearth 11 bottom is provided with slag room 8, the stove on burner hearth 11 top
Wall 4 is provided with coal filling hole 9, exhaust opening 10, is covered by one layer of thermal insulation layer 3, outside thermal insulation layer 3 outside the furnace wall 4 in 11 5 faces of burner hearth
Side is provided with heat-insulation layer 2, and heat-insulation layer 2 is made adhesive by hollow concrete block with the mortar that high temperature resistant mud, cement, river sand mix and built
Become, be provided with corrosion-resistant coating 1 outside heat-insulation layer 2, between burner hearth 11 and slag room 8, be provided with a fire grate 5, be provided with the left of slag room 8 into
Air port 7, is provided with slag-drip opening 6 on the right side of it.
Thermal insulation layer 3 is made up of rock cotton board, and thickness is 6cm.High temperature resistant mud adopts DR-A3-JH-2 type fire-proof mud.Corrosion-resistant coating
1 is made up of DR-A3-JH-2 type fire-proof mud, and thickness is 3cm.
